Ideology, Mimesis, Fantasy Charles Sealsfield, Friedrich Gerstäcker, Karl May, and Other German Novelists of America
This study of German fiction about America in the nineteenth century concentrates in detail on three writers: Charles Sealsfield (Carl Postl, 1793-1864), an escaped Moravian monk who came to New Orleans in 1823 and wrote the first major German novels about the United States; Friedrich Gerstäcker (18...
